Principal Research Scientist - Tissue Engineering

Vertex Inc.Boston, MA
2dOnsite

About The Position

Vertex Pharmaceuticals is seeking a highly motivated and innovative scientist to join our Human Assay Technologies department in Boston as a Principal Research Scientist - Tissue Engineering. This lab-based role offers an exciting opportunity to lead tissue engineering and technology innovation by developing novel measurement platforms for complex cell models. The successful candidate will have a proven track record of engineering cutting-edge solutions to drive biological insights from 3D organoid models or organ-on-a-chip technologies, with a focus on advancing drug discovery. The ideal candidate will bring a strong background in biological measurement approaches grounded in physics, biophysics, and cell biology, with demonstrated expertise in technology development. Experience in immunology, miniaturized assay formats (384- and 1536-well), and high-throughput screening workflows is highly preferred.
